What to Expect
Dive into the fascinating world of contemporary painting with this engaging exhibition at MCA Australia. Discover how artists use painting to express complex ideas and emotions, challenging traditional boundaries.
This exhibition showcases a diverse range of artworks that highlight the intelligence and innovation behind each brushstroke. It's a perfect outing for families looking to inspire creativity and critical thinking in their children.
Enjoy a thoughtful journey through modern art that encourages viewers to see painting in a new light.
Activity Details
The exhibition features a curated selection of paintings from leading contemporary artists, each exploring unique themes and techniques. Visitors can expect interactive displays and informative plaques that provide context and insight.
Suitable for school-aged children and adults alike, this event offers an educational experience that combines visual art with intellectual engagement.
